'Vanishing' device drivers -- a debugging suggestion
We're seeing lots of people with devices which stop working
after a few days, and Vista can't reinstall the drivers. My problem is that I don't have this bug, so I can't help debug it. But if I did have the bug, this amazing utility would be my first choice of tools: http://www.microsoft.com/technet/sys...ssmonitor.mspx [Hm. Watch out for line-wrap, and the 'download' button is way at the bottom of the page.] I've used it on XP to solve a few mysterious problems, and I've seen that it works on Vista -- but I don't have any Vista bugs that need fixing ( This is not a tool for the total newbie, but if you have the 'disappearing driver' bug and, well, for example, maybe you've at least heard the word 'regedit' before, I'd be willing to try to walk you thru the fairly simple steps needed to get ProcMon up and running. |
